System Dynamics Course

September 6, 2019 @ 10:00 am - 4:00 pm

This course will introduce systems thinking and system dynamics computer simulation modeling. The broader goal of this course is to enhance your knowledge and skills in understanding and analyzing the complex feedback dynamics found in nearly all social, economic, and environmental problems. The course will also spend substantial time studying how policy interventions affect the behavior and structure of systems. Register online.

Todd BenDor, director of Odum Institute and professor of City and Regional Planning, will be leading the course.
